AI-Generated Summary

In this raw, unfiltered episode of True Anon Truth Feed, host Brace Belden delivers a torrential stream of grim global news and searing social commentary, framing the escalating U.S.-Israel campaign against Iran as a catastrophic, morally bankrupt endeavor with cascading global consequences. From the destruction of a bridge in Karaj and the bombing of a girls' school to the collapse of fuel supplies and food insecurity in Asia, Belden catalogs a litany of horrors, emphasizing how the war's ripple effects are disproportionately devastating the Global South. He critiques the U.S. government’s refusal to acknowledge the humanitarian cost, highlighting the absurdity of Trump’s rhetoric—threatening to 'wipe out a civilization'—while simultaneously cutting social safety nets like Medicare and Medicaid. The episode unfolds as a non-analytic, anti-analysis, where Belden rejects traditional journalism in favor of a visceral, almost poetic accumulation of facts, culminating in a profound existential crisis: a world where evil is normalized, hate is weaponized, and the American public remains complicit through apathy or blind loyalty. The tone is one of mounting despair, not just about the war, but about the moral decay of society itself, where even the most horrific acts are treated as routine.
